Core Skills Analysis

Math

Briana measured the length of each fish she caught using a ruler, recorded the numbers in a notebook, and then compared the sizes to determine which was longest. She added the lengths together to find the total length of her catch and divided by the number of fish to calculate the average size. By converting the measurements from inches to centimeters, she practiced unit conversion. Through these steps, Briana applied addition, division, and measurement concepts appropriate for a 10‑year‑old.

Science

While fishing, Briana observed the water’s clarity, the behavior of the fish, and the types of plants growing near the shore. She identified that fish breathe through gills and noted how they responded to the bait, linking cause and effect. She also recognized the importance of a healthy aquatic ecosystem for sustaining fish populations. This hands‑on experience reinforced her understanding of animal biology and environmental science.

Tips

Tips: Have Briana create a bar graph of fish lengths to visualize data trends, then discuss what the graph reveals. Conduct a simple water‑quality test (e.g., pH or clarity) to link science concepts to real‑world conditions. Encourage her to write a persuasive letter to local officials about protecting the fishing habitat, integrating research and argumentation skills. Invite a community fisherman to demonstrate traditional techniques, turning the outing into a cross‑generational learning experience.
